Safety instructions
WARNING:
It is hazardous for anyone other than a competent person to
carry out any service or repair operation that involves the
removal of a cover which gives protection against exposure to
electrical parts.
If the supply cord is damaged, it must be replaced by the
manufacturer, its service agent or similarly qualified persons
in order to avoid a hazard.
This product is intended for household use only.
Do not use outdoors.
This appliance can be used by children aged from 8 years and
above and persons with reduced physical, sensory or mental
capabilities or lack of experience and knowledge if they have
been given supervision or instruction concerning use of the
appliance in a safe way and understand the hazards involved.
Children should not play with the appliance. Cleaning and user
maintenance should not be made by children unless they are
older than 8 and supervised. Keep the appliance and its cord
out of reach of children less than 8 years.
•Do not operate this appliance for anything other than its
intended use.
•Do not immerse in water or other liquids for cleaning.
I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S,
READ CAREFULLY AND KEEP FOR FUTURE REFERENCE

Safety instructions
4
•Do not direct steam at people, animals, electrical outlets,
or equipment containing electrical components.
•Unplug from outlet when not in use. Do not leave the
steam cleaner unattended while plugged in.
•Do not use with damaged cord or plug.
•Do not use steam cleaner if it has been dropped, damaged,
left outdoors or dropped into water.
•Keep the steam cleaner away from water; do not allow it
to get wet. If unit is wet, do not plug unit into wall socket
or turn unit on.
•Do not handle the steam cleaner with wet hands.
•Do not pull or carry by cord, use cord as a handle, close
door on cord, pull cord around sharp corners or edges, or
expose cord to heated surfaces.
•Do not unplug by pulling on cord.
•To protect against electrical shock do not immerse cord,
plug, or appliance in water or other liquid.
•Unplug from the mains outlet when not in use, before
putting on and taking off parts, and before cleaning.
•The use of accessory attachments not recommended by
the appliance manufacturer may cause fire, electric shock
or injury. Only use the accessories supplied by the
manufacturer.
•Do not let the cord hang over the edge of the worktop, or
touch hot surfaces.

5
Safety instructions
Symbol IEC 60417-5597 (2002-10) is used on the unit
to indicate the following that this unit operates with
hot water vapour (steam), to avoid scalding and
burns take extra care when in use.
•Never remove parts from the appliance, such as the screws.
•The filling aperture must not be opened during use.
•Do not use appliance in an enclosed space filled with vapour
given off by oil-based paint, paint thinner, some moth proofing
substances, flammable dust, or other explosive or toxic
vapours.
•Do not use on leather, wax polished furniture or floors,
synthetic fabrics, velvet or other delicate, steam-sensitive
materials.
•Never put descaling, aromatic, alcoholic or detergent-based
products into the steam cleaner, other than those
recommended, as this may damage the unit.
•Close attention is necessary when used near children.
•Using distilled or demineralized water will maximize the
performance of your steam cleaner.
•Use extra care when cleaning on stairs.
•Do not use steam for space heating purposes; household use
only.
•Use on some surfaces may diminish glossiness.
•Test in an inconspicuous area or check the care instructions
from your surface manufacturer.

Unpacking your steam cleaner
Before using your steam cleaner
Remove all packaging and lay out the separate components.
Check the steam unit after unpacking for any visual damage
such as:
•Misaligned or damaged parts
•Damage to the main body and separate components
•Damage to the plug or cable.
If you can see any damage do not use the steam cleaner
and refer to page 22.

Always unplug the unit before removing the
safety cap.

Using: Filling the water tank
Re-filling the water tank
Unplug and allow the unit to cool.
After approximately 5 minutes, when the unit has
cooled sufficiently, the red pin on the safety cap will
release to allow for removal. This is a pressure
release valve.
You can speed up the cooling time if you release the
steam pressure by pressing the steam trigger. Make
sure the steam is released in a safe area, i.e. a sink.
Read the note below before re-following the filling
instructions.
Refit the safety cap, twisting it clockwise and
tightening.
Note:
It is recommended to empty the water tank before every refill.
This will prevent issues including overfilling and build up of scale.
Be careful not to overfill the water tank, leave a space at the top.
Overfilling may cause the cleaner to leak.
If the cap will not open after allowing 5 to 10 minutes to cool, push
down the red pin in the safety cap.
After doing so you can unscrew the safety cap and re-follow the
filling instructions.

Disconnect the power cord from the mains socket.

Using: Filling the detergent tank
Take hold of the unit and squeeze the tabs on
the side of the tank as shown, then slide the
tank out of the steam cleaner to remove.
Turn the safety cap anti-clockwise and remove
from the detergent tank.
For regular strength, add 50ml detergent solution & 100ml
warm water into the filler cup first, before filling the mixed
solution directly into the solution tank of your steam cleaner.
Note: Ensure to use the recommended Abode detergent.
Mixing detergents may be unsafe.
Keep detergent away from children. Do not overfill
the tank. 150ml is the maximum capacity.
Refit the safety cap, twisting it clockwise until it is fully sealed.
Replace the detergent tank by sliding it back into the opening and applying light
pressure to the back of the tank until the tabs on the side of the tank lock into the
body of the steam cleaner.
Rinse the container to remove residual detergent.
